On mine, this is the thermostat in it's housing at the front of the engine.
This is my stat, which was stuck open. You can see the gap
It doesn't take much of a gap to allow the water to flood through to the radiator, the water is then being continuously cooled. So, temp gauge doesn't go up until you are burning a lot of fuel, fast, for a long time. It's an easy job to change. Get the tools out, swap new one in, put tools away = 20 mins.
